CVE-2025-41669
HIGHPhoenix Contact AXC F 1152 - Insufficient Verification of Data Authenticity
Title source: ruleDescription
The Web-based Management allows a remote low privileged Engineer user to install additional APPs on the device downloaded from the PLCnext Store without implementing any data verification mechanism, leading to the capability for an Engineer user to reach arbitrary code execution with root privileges on the PLC device. A successful exploitation may allow to install a manipulated APP package, potentially impacting integrity and availability of the PLCnext Control.
